304 Stainless Steel: The Industry Standard

304 grade stainless steel contains approximately 18% chromium and 8% nickel, making it the most widely used austenitic stainless steel globally. This composition provides excellent corrosion resistance for most general industrial environments, including standard cleanroom applications, food processing facilities, and pharmaceutical manufacturing areas without harsh chemical exposure [2].

304 stainless steel accounts for over 50% of global stainless steel consumption in industrial equipment applications, making it the default choice for cost-conscious buyers who don't require enhanced corrosion resistance.

316 Stainless Steel: Enhanced Performance for Demanding Environments

316 grade contains 16-20% chromium, 10-14% nickel, and critically, 2-3% molybdenum. This molybdenum addition is the key differentiator—it significantly enhances resistance to chloride-induced pitting and crevice corrosion, making 316 the preferred choice for marine environments, coastal facilities, and applications involving saline solutions or harsh chemical cleaners [4].

Low-Carbon Variants: 304L and 316L

The 'L' designation indicates low carbon content (typically <0.03%), which prevents carbide precipitation during welding. This makes 304L and 316L ideal for equipment requiring extensive welding or fabrication, as it reduces the risk of intergranular corrosion at weld joints. For air shower systems with complex structural requirements, 316L is often specified in pharmaceutical and semiconductor cleanrooms where weld integrity is critical [2].

Stainless Steel Grade Comparison: Composition and Properties

GradeChromiumNickelMolybdenumCarbonKey CharacteristicsBest For
30418%8%None≤0.08%Good corrosion resistance, cost-effective, easy to machineGeneral cleanrooms, food processing, standard industrial
304L18%8%None≤0.03%Improved weldability, prevents intergranular corrosionWelded structures, moderate chemical exposure
31616-20%10-14%2-3%≤0.08%Superior chloride resistance, enhanced durabilityCoastal facilities, pharmaceutical, harsh chemicals
316L16-20%10-14%2-3%≤0.03%Best weldability, maximum corrosion resistanceCritical pharmaceutical, semiconductor, marine environments
Data compiled from industry standards and manufacturer specifications [2][4]

3. Cost Analysis: Understanding Total Cost of Ownership

Material selection involves more than upfront purchase price. Smart buyers on Alibaba.com evaluate total cost of ownership (TCO), including installation, maintenance, energy consumption, and replacement costs over the equipment's operational lifespan.

Upfront Price Comparison

Air shower system pricing varies significantly based on configuration and material:

  • Single-person air shower: USD 4,000 - 8,000
  • Double-person air shower: USD 7,000 - 12,000
  • Tunnel-style systems: USD 12,000 - 30,000+

Material grade impacts base price substantially: stainless steel 304 commands a 20-30% premium over powder-coated steel alternatives, while 316L adds an additional 30-40% premium over 304 [3].

Factory quote prices differ from delivered and installed costs by 20-40%. Buyers should budget an additional USD 500-3,000 for freight and factor in installation costs when comparing supplier quotes on Alibaba.com.

10-Year Operating Cost Projection

Over a typical 10-15 year operational lifespan, maintenance costs accumulate significantly:

  • HEPA filter replacement (every 6-12 months): USD 200-500 per replacement
  • Routine cleaning supplies and labor: USD 500-1,000 annually
  • Motor and fan maintenance: USD 1,000-2,000 over 10 years
  • Total 10-year operating expenses: USD 11,000-14,000 [3]

Total Cost of Ownership: 10-Year Comparison by Material Grade

Cost Component304 Stainless316L StainlessPowder-Coated Steel
Initial PurchaseUSD 6,000 (baseline)USD 8,400 (+40%)USD 4,500 (-25%)
Freight & InstallationUSD 2,000USD 2,000USD 2,000
10-Year MaintenanceUSD 12,000USD 11,000USD 15,000
Replacement RiskLow (10-15 yr lifespan)Very Low (15+ yr lifespan)Medium (7-10 yr lifespan)
Total 10-Year TCOUSD 20,000USD 21,400USD 21,500+
Estimates based on single-person air shower system. Actual costs vary by configuration and usage intensity [3]

The Hidden Cost of Material Failure

Choosing inferior materials to save upfront costs can result in premature corrosion, regulatory compliance failures, and unplanned replacement expenses. In pharmaceutical and food processing applications, material degradation can trigger costly facility shutdowns during audits. The 20-30% premium for 304 over coated steel, or the additional 30-40% for 316L, often pays for itself through extended service life and reduced downtime [3].

5. Corrosion Resistance Performance: Technical Deep Dive

Corrosion resistance is the primary technical differentiator between stainless steel grades. Understanding the mechanisms helps buyers make evidence-based decisions rather than relying on marketing claims.

Chloride-Induced Pitting Corrosion

The molybdenum content in 316 grade (2-3%) provides critical protection against chloride-induced pitting—a localized corrosion mechanism that occurs in environments containing salt, bleach, or other chloride compounds. In coastal facilities or applications involving regular sanitization with chloride-based cleaners, 304 may develop pits within 2-5 years, while 316 maintains integrity for 10+ years [4].

Crevice Corrosion Resistance

Air shower systems contain numerous joints, seams, and fastener points where crevice corrosion can initiate. 316's enhanced resistance to crevice corrosion makes it preferable for equipment with complex geometries or where moisture accumulation is possible [4].

Laboratory testing shows 316 stainless steel exhibits 3-5x better pitting resistance equivalent number (PREN) compared to 304, translating to significantly extended service life in chloride-containing environments.

Chemical Compatibility Matrix

Chemical Agent 304 Performance 316 Performance Recommendation
Water (neutral) Excellent Excellent Either grade acceptable
Mild detergents Excellent Excellent Either grade acceptable
Chloride cleaners Fair (risk of pitting) Excellent 316 required
Acid solutions Poor to Fair Good 316 required
Salt spray Poor Excellent 316 mandatory
Alkaline solutions Good Excellent 304 acceptable, 316 preferred

6. Maintenance and Lifecycle: Maximizing Equipment Longevity

Regardless of material grade, proper maintenance is essential for achieving the expected 10-15 year operational lifespan. Buyers should factor maintenance requirements into their procurement decisions and ensure operational teams are trained on proper care procedures.

Recommended Maintenance Schedule

  • Daily: Visual inspection for contamination, wipe-down of interior surfaces
  • Weekly: Thorough cleaning with appropriate stainless steel cleaners, inspection of door seals and interlock systems
  • Monthly: HEPA filter differential pressure check, fan motor inspection
  • Quarterly: HEPA filter replacement (or when differential pressure exceeds limits), comprehensive system calibration
  • Annually: Full system audit, structural integrity inspection, electrical safety testing [3]

Material-Specific Maintenance Considerations

304 Stainless Steel: Requires more frequent cleaning in harsh environments to prevent surface contamination that can initiate corrosion. Avoid chloride-based cleaners; use pH-neutral stainless steel cleaning products.

316/316L Stainless Steel: More tolerant of aggressive cleaning protocols, making it suitable for pharmaceutical and food processing facilities requiring frequent sanitization. Still benefits from proper cleaning techniques to maintain appearance and prevent surface deposits [2].

Well-maintained stainless steel air shower systems routinely exceed 15 years of service life. Neglected equipment may require replacement within 5-7 years regardless of initial material grade.

End-of-Life Indicators

Signs that an air shower system requires replacement include: persistent corrosion despite maintenance, HEPA housing degradation, structural fatigue at weld points, inability to maintain required air velocity, and failure to meet current regulatory standards. Early replacement planning prevents unplanned facility downtime [3].

7. Decision Framework: Choosing the Right Material for Your Application

There is no universally 'best' material grade—only the most appropriate choice for your specific application, environment, and budget. This decision framework helps buyers match specifications to actual requirements.

Material Selection Decision Matrix

Application TypeEnvironmentRecommended GradeRationaleCost Consideration
General manufacturing cleanroomIndoor, controlled304Adequate corrosion resistance, cost-effectiveBaseline pricing
Food processing facilityModerate humidity, occasional washdown304LImproved weld integrity, handles mild cleaning agents+10% over 304
Pharmaceutical cleanroomStrict hygiene, frequent sanitization316LSuperior chemical resistance, audit compliance+30-40% over 304
Semiconductor facilityUltra-clean, critical processes316LMaximum contamination control, industry standard+30-40% over 304
Coastal facilityHigh humidity, salt exposure316/316LEssential chloride resistance+30-40% over 304
Chemical processingHarsh chemical exposure316L or higherChemical compatibility critical+30-50% over 304
Budget-conscious projectNon-critical application304 or coated steelAcceptable for low-risk environmentsCoated steel -25% vs 304
Recommendations based on industry best practices and field performance data [2][3][4]

Questions to Ask Before Specifying Material Grade:

  1. What is the facility's proximity to coastal areas or salt exposure?
  2. What cleaning agents and sanitization protocols will be used?
  3. What industry regulations apply (FDA, GMP, ISO 14644)?
  4. What is the expected operational lifespan?
  5. What is the total budget including installation and 10-year maintenance?
  6. Are there plans for facility expansion or equipment standardization?

Answering these questions objectively prevents both over-specification (paying for unnecessary performance) and under-specification (risking premature failure).

When to Choose 304:

  • Indoor facilities with controlled environments
  • General manufacturing, assembly, or packaging operations
  • Budget-conscious projects without harsh chemical exposure
  • Applications where equipment replacement within 10 years is acceptable

When to Choose 316/316L:

  • Coastal or high-humidity locations
  • Pharmaceutical, biotechnology, or semiconductor facilities
  • Frequent washdown or aggressive cleaning protocols
  • Critical processes where equipment failure causes significant downtime
  • Long-term installations where 15+ year lifespan is required
